Fans of Xiaomi devices, get ready! After a whopping five years of seeing the same old battery icon, it looks like a change is finally on the horizon. Rumours are swirling that the upcoming HyperOS 3 could be bringing a much-needed upgrade to your phone’s battery indicator.

A Familiar Sight, But Is It Time for a Refresh?

For half a decade, Xiaomi users have become very familiar with the current battery icon design. While it’s always done its job – telling you how much juice you have left – many have felt it’s a bit… dated. It’s like wearing the same outfit every day for five years; functional, but not exactly exciting.

HyperOS 3: The Potential Game-Changer

The buzz is all about HyperOS 3, Xiaomi’s next iteration of its operating system. Sources suggest that this new version might finally address the long-standing request for a refreshed battery icon. This could mean a sleeker design, perhaps a more dynamic display, or even new ways to interpret your battery status at a glance.
